Abstract

A preparative synthesis of functionally substituted esters of dehydroabietic and 4,4′-biphenylcarboxylic acids by the reaction of chlorides of these acids with alcohols in the presence of pyridine is developed. 4,4′-Biphenyldicarbonyl dichloride reacts with hydroperoxides to form peroxy esters and with lithium alcoholates, which allows preparation of the corresponding ethers derived from secondary and tertiary alcohols.
